Last week, the producers of the series “1670” announced the casting for the second season of the production. The Netflix hit remained at the forefront of the most popular titles on the entire website for many weeks, hence the information about the start of work on new episodes seemed only a matter of time. Filming for the second season will start in the summer, but the creators are already looking for people who would like to play the roles of peasants living in Adamczysze, divided between Andrzej and Jan Paweł.
Casting for the series will take place on May 15 and 16 in Kolbuszowa at the Stylowa Hotel. Candidates for the role of peasants must meet specific criteria – due to the fact that the photos will be shot in the summer, the actors cannot have tattoos in visible places: on their hands, arms and calves.
The first stage of casting applications involves filling out an online form. Just two days after its announcement, nearly 3,000 people sent it. Therefore, the creators of the series decided to limit the range of extras sought to people living around Kolbuszowa.

“The form and casting – due to the nature of work on the film set, e.g. the need to continue for several / several dozen days, early collections, varied working hours, or situations when, e.g. due to the weather, the shooting days will change – is now intended ONLY FOR RESIDENTS OF KOLBUSZOWA AND THE AREA. Selected people will receive a text message with an invitation to a stationary casting,” we read in the post. Internet users are, of course, disappointed that the producers decided to change the conditions of participation in the casting. One of the people even commented jokingly, referring to the famous line from the series’ Jakub: “Only from Kolbuszowa? Go and confess your decision. I ordered a casting for the whole of Poland and there will be a casting for the whole of Poland.”
Does this mean that for people outside the mentioned regions, the chance to participate in the Netflix hit has been lost forever? Well, not at all! The producers announced that some of the series will be shot in September in Warsaw. Therefore, further castings will be announced soon.
